Transaction 8527eb52b3dd3cade34bcc22f159a6171ab6df6e23d7371a7c863b7036ef667e
1 Input
1 Output
-
8527eb52b3dd3cade34bcc22f159a6171ab6df6e23d7371a7c863b7036ef667e:0
- value
- 11212754
- script pubkey
- OP_0 OP_PUSHBYTES_20 a5b2ccd0a7aae035d45c41c3b93376d46909bdcd
- address
- bc1q5keve5984tsrt4zug8pmjvmk635sn0wdt4ay68